#6a114d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6a114d is composed of 41.6% red, 6.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 84% magenta, 27.4% yellow and 58.4% black. It has a hue angle of 319.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 24.1%. #6a114d color hex could be obtained by blending #d4229a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

Shades and Tints of #6a114d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050103 is the darkest color, while #fdf3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#6a114d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3c3e is the less saturated color, while #780352 is the most saturated one.
